Shade variation: V4 — substantial variation
Substantial variation is the point of a tile like this, and it is also how orders go wrong. One production run, overage bought up front, and a dry lay you actually walk over to look at.
Wear rating: PEI 3
PEI is the industry abrasion class, 1 to 5. At PEI 3 this tile is rated for everything a kitchen asks of it: walls, counters and residential floors.

Will the tiles match the sample I saw?
Copper is rated V4 — substantial variation, by design. Two pieces side by side can look like different products. Order from one production run, buy the overage up front, and insist on a dry lay. This is the rating that generates complaints when nobody was told.
Can Copper go on a floor?
Yes. At PEI 3 it is rated for normal residential floors as well as walls and counters — the usual rating for a kitchen.

Does Copper need sealing?
No. Porcelain is vitrified almost to zero water absorption. The tile itself never needs sealing; cement grout still benefits from it.
